思源笔记中将 daily note 通过信息流的形式展示

利用思源笔记 dailynote 进行无压力记录时,查看已经已记录的笔记不太方便,能不能实现像 roam edit 的那种信息流的形式。

其实强大的思源笔记通过模版完全可以实现这个功能,具体过程如下:

  1. 点击设置-集市-模版,应用 Meteor;
  2. 打开工作空间文件夹目录 data/templates/Meteor(点击设置-关于,查看工作空间目录的位置),进入 Meteor 文件夹,用文本编辑器打开 dailynote.md;
  3. 在思源笔记中建立一个名为 Notes 的文档,这个文档就是以后实现查看信息流的地方。复制该文档的引用快,将其粘贴在 dailynote.md 文档中的 Notes 之前,替换掉原来的 id,图中红色圈出标记的就是我已经改过来的 id。我将模版中图其他的信息全部删掉了,只留下了图片中这些内容。(另外,将原来模版中的##改为了#,也就是将二级标题改成了一级标题。)然后记得保存。

image.png

  1. 用文本编辑器打开 Meteor 文件中的 link.md,只留下了链接这个功能,另外一个全部删掉了,记得保存。

image.png

  1. 右击存放 daily note 的笔记本,点击设置,修改模版路径为/Mereor/dailynote.md(图中红色圈出来的地方)。另外思源笔记默认新建的日记是每个月集中放在了一起,这里我将其改成了一年放在了一起。将默认的“2006/01”改成了“2006”,以后新建的 daiynote,就集中出现在了年页面下了,不再是每个月放在一起,这个看需求,可以改也可以不用改,不影响使用。

image.png

  1. 点击进入第 3 步建立的 Note 文档中,在任意空白处,点击“/”调出模版,选择 Meteor\link.md。

image.png

  1. 这里其实已经结束了。但是要想让 dailynote 中的所有内容出现在 Notes 中,必须是将原来的 dailynote 中的内容复制在 Alt+5 新建立的 dailynote 中。下图就是我在 2021-12-07 dailynote 中撰写的这篇文档,会实时更新在 Notes 中。用鼠标下拉,就会查看所有 dailynote 中的内容。呈现方式就和 Roam Edit 中的“每日”功能一样的效果了。

    image.png

非常感谢**“思源笔记二群”中的 Dammy**,该方法就是在其指导下才成功实现。

欢迎来到这里!

我们正在构建一个小众社区,大家在这里相互信任,以平等 • 自由 • 奔放的价值观进行分享交流。最终,希望大家能够找到与自己志同道合的伙伴,共同成长。

注册 关于
请输入回帖内容 ...
  • a1993613
    支持者 订阅者

    还是不明白有什么用。汇总一般不是应该根据关键词来汇总的吗?单纯汇总 daily notes 有啥用?可以解释下吗?

    1 回复
  • PiChou
    订阅者

    周复盘、月复盘的时候有用

  • ghost24 1

    只是为了汇总信息流的话,做个嵌入查询不就可以了,貌似不用这么费劲的去改模板吧,大概是如下,可以再加路径约束和排序等等限制条件

    select * from blocks where content like 'Notes-%'

    2 回复
  • PiChou
    订阅者

    好!帮大忙了 👍

  • LinGGMM
    订阅者

    反复试了好多遍,都是提示不存在符合条件的内容块(已解决,是路径设置出了问题)

  • schemfeng
    订阅者 作者

    我再试试么

请输入回帖内容 ...